Hitachi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. is a global company specializing in the manufacturing and sale of construction and mining machinery, offering a range of products and services in the construction and specialized parts sectors.
In its latest earnings report for the fiscal year ending March 31, 2025, Hitachi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. reported a decrease in revenue and net income compared to the previous year. The company faced challenges in North America and Europe due to declining demand for new machinery, although its parts and services business remained strong.
Key financial metrics showed a 2.5% decline in revenue to ¥1,371,285 million and a 12.7% decrease in net income attributable to owners of the parent to ¥81,428 million. The company also experienced a decline in adjusted operating income by 13.7% to ¥144,989 million. Despite these challenges, the company increased its annual dividend to ¥175 per share, reflecting a commitment to shareholder returns.
Looking forward, Hitachi Construction Machinery anticipates continued challenges in new machinery sales, particularly in North America, but expects a slight increase in revenue and adjusted operating income for the fiscal year ending March 2026. The company remains focused on expanding its business in the Americas and strengthening its value chain business to achieve sustainable growth.
